Emmanuel

Reflections Behold, a virgin shall be with child, and shall bring forth a son, and they shall call his name Emmanuel, which being interpreted is, God with us. (Matt. 1:23) At the very birth of Jesus, the angels announced what had already been prophesied for centuries: The One that was born was GOD INCARNATE. He is called, “Emmanuel,” which means, “God with us.” For the NT saint, this means more than just the fact Jesus was born 2000 years ago. It speaks of the present reality of, “Christ in us.” John wrote, “In the beginning was the Word, and the …

Explosion rocks Syria’s Aleppo as residents return

By Associated Press December 24 at 6:14 AM BEIRUT — Syrian state TV says an explosion rocked eastern Aleppo as some residents were returning to their homes after the government assumed full control of the city earlier this week. It says the explosion on Saturday was caused by a device left inside a school by Syrian rebels, who withdrew from their last remaining enclave under a cease-fire deal after more than four years of fighting. A correspondent for Lebanon’s Hezbollah-run Al-Manar TV was reporting live from the area when the blast sounded in the background, sending a huge cloud of …

Jesus Christ: The Word Become Flesh, The Last Adam

There was the first Adam, who sinned, and through whom the Adam race was ruined forever. But Jesus became The Last Adam. (I Cor. 15:45) The meaning of Jesus as The Last Adam is two-fold. First, through His sinless life, He became the LAST Adam in the sense of being the fullness of God’s mind and intent for humanity — He fully glorified God as a man. Thus, after Him, there needed to be no other. But secondly, Jesus was The Last Adam through His death — on the Cross He brought the Adam race to an end through death …

Netanyahu: ‘Obama Colluded Against Israel’ at Security Council

Israel rejects anti-settlement motion out of hand, will work with incoming U.S. administration to ‘negate the harmful effects of this absurd resolution,’ Prime Minister’s Bureau says in statement. Barak Ravid Dec 23, 2016 11:39 PM LIVE UPDATES No veto: UN Security Council adopts anti-settlement resolution; U.S. abstains Trump on Security council vote: ‘Things will be different after Jan. 20’ Israel rejects the UN Security Council’s anti-settlement resolution out of hand and has no intention of abiding by it, the Prime Minister’s Bureau said late Friday night. After the vote, Netanyahu ordered the Israeli ambassadors in New Zealand and Senegal for …

IS scored ‘opportunistic’ wins in Syria as Aleppo fell

AFP on December 24, 2016, 12:37 am Paris (AFP) – The Syrian regime’s all-out offensive to recapture Aleppo enabled the Islamic State group to regain territory elsewhere, including the historic city of Palmyra, and has dimmed prospects of defeating the jihadists, experts say. “The resources deployed (by Damascus and its allies) to retake Aleppo have allowed IS to claim a series of opportunistic victories” in Syria, said Charles Lister of the US think-tank Middle East Institute. During the assault by Syrian, Russian and Iranian forces on rebels in eastern Aleppo, IS jihadists recaptured the historic city of Palmyra on December …
